Classical route to quantum chaotic motions
Abstract
We extract the information of a quantum motion and decode it into a certain orbit via a single measurable quantity. Such that a quantum chaotic system can be reconstructed as a chaotic attractor. Two configurations for reconstructing this certain orbit are illustrated, which interpret quantum chaotic motions from the perspectives of probabilistic nature and the uncertainty principle, respectively. We further present a strategy to import classical chaos to a quantum system, revealing a connection between the classical and quantum worlds.
